Transaction 918307a8cfb54c4faf03b605060f9d94e8c28109ca077cfb7bfaf131f26891bf
1 Input
1 Output
-
918307a8cfb54c4faf03b605060f9d94e8c28109ca077cfb7bfaf131f26891bf:0
- value
- 1998707
- script pubkey
- OP_0 OP_PUSHBYTES_20 8d6b565293c772eaf43360eb7b54a83d689d59dd
- address
- bc1q3444v55ncaew4apnvr4hk49g845f6kwaze0fea